Cletis B. Clark, 53, of 650 Hoyt St., Painsville, Ohio, died Friday, Feb. 14, at Martin Memorial Hospital.

Clark was retired as a data processer in Peoria, Ill., after 29 years. He had been a resident of the Stuart Yacht and Country Club for six weeks and was a member of the BPO Elks No. 549 in Painsville.

Survivors include his widow, Lena Clark of Painsville and Stuart; one son, Robert E. Clark, and two daughters, Mrs. Patricia Moore and Miss Cathy Clark, all of Morton, Ill.; two brothers, Merle Clark and Ray Clark, and one sister, Mrs.Jan Roberts, all of Illinois, and four grandchildren.

Service and interment will be held in Morton, Ill., under the direction of Ludwig Mortuary.

Local arrangements are under the direction of Aycock Funeral home, Stuart.

The Stuart (Fla.) News, Friday, February 14, 1975, page 5A
